Sec. 12-217m. Tax credit for taxpayers occupying new facilities and creating new jobs.

      Sec. 12-217m. Tax credit for taxpayers occupying new facilities and creating new jobs. Section 12-217m is repealed, effective July 8, 1997, and applicable to income years commencing on or after January 1, 1998.

      (P.A. 92-250, S. 1, 2; P.A. 95-79, S. 27, 189; 95-250, S. 1; P.A. 96-211, S. 1, 5, 6; P.A. 97-295, S. 17, 24, 25; P.A. 98-262, S. 14, 22.)
